Recreational spearfishing (pesca deportivo-recreativa subacuatica) is legal in Mexican federal waters but tightly regulated. A federal sport-fishing permit issued by CONAPESCA is mandatory for every spearfisher, including foreigners. Underwater fishing is allowed only by free-diving (breath-hold / buceo a pulmon); the use of scuba/compressed air or autonomous diving gear (escafandra autonoma) is not permitted for the activity. Only a single rubber- or spring-powered speargun (arpon de hule o resorte) is allowed per fisher, and hooks (ganchos) and tridents/gigs (fisgas) are prohibited. Spearfishing may target only fish (peces), not crustaceans or mollusks (squid excepted), and is capped at five specimens per fisher per day. The activity is prohibited inside no-take marine protected areas (e.g. Cabo Pulmo National Park, Revillagigedo National Park), in/around closed-season (veda) zones, within 250 m of swimming beaches, and within 250 m of commercial fishing vessels. Sale of the catch is forbidden under the sport permit.

Kısıtlamalar

  • Only rubber- or spring-powered spearguns (arpon de hule/liga o resorte) allowed
  • Only one speargun per fisher (un solo arpon por pescador deportivo)
  • Hooks (ganchos) and gigs/tridents (fisgas) prohibited for underwater fishing
  • Underwater fishing only while free-diving / breath-hold (buceando a pulmon); scuba, compressed air and autonomous diving gear not permitted for the activity
  • Light/attraction devices not permitted for underwater fishing

Per NOM-017-PESC-1994 clauses 4.5 and 4.6.3. Scuba spearfishing is not authorized; the norm permits underwater sport fishing only by breath-hold diving.

Günlük limit

General sport fishing: 10 fish/day per fisher (max 5 of one species). Underwater/spear fishing specifically: max 5 fish/day per fisher. Sub-limits: 1/day for marlin, sailfish, swordfish, shark; 2/day for dorado, tarpon (sabalo), roosterfish (pez gallo). Freshwater: 5/day.

Asgari boyutlar

  • Mero / Grouper (Epinephelus spp.)en az 50 cm

Korunan türler — alınmamalı

  • KorunanTotoaba (Totoaba macdonaldi) - protected, prohibited
  • KorunanAbalon / Abalone - reserved for commercial cooperatives, not sport/spear
  • KorunanVaquita-related closures (Upper Gulf of California)
  • KorunanMarine mammals, sea turtles and corals - protected

Spearfishing may target only fish (peces); crustaceans (e.g. lobster) and mollusks may not be taken by speargun, with squid being the noted exception. Multi-day accumulation is capped at the equivalent of three days of fishing (NOM-017-PESC-1994 clause 4.8). Sale or commercial use of the catch under a sport permit is prohibited. Species-specific limits and vedas are detailed in the Carta Nacional Pesquera and may change.

Sport-recreational permits are issued to nationals and foreigners alike; they are individual, non-extendable and non-transferable. Foreign visitors typically obtain the permit online or via charter/dive operators.

Mexico does not provide a distinct resident spearfishing license category for recreational sport fishing; the same federal permit applies. Coastal fishing-community members may hold separate commercial/cooperative permits, which are outside the recreational scope.

Yasak alanlar

  • Cabo Pulmo National Parknational park / no-take marine reserve

    No-take marine national park in the Gulf of California, Baja California Sur. All fishing and spearfishing prohibited (100% no-take since community-driven expansion).

  • Revillagigedo National Parknational park / no-take marine reserve

    Largest fully-protected marine reserve in North America (148,087 km2), declared 24 Nov 2017, ~390 km southwest of Baja California Sur. Free from fishing and all extractive activities; spearfishing prohibited.

  • Veda (closed-season) zonesseasonal closure zone

    Any area and period under a fishing closure (veda) declared by CONAPESCA / Carta Nacional Pesquera. Recreational and spear fishing prohibited there during the veda.

  • NOM-017-PESC-1994 clause 4.12 prohibits recreational fishing within 250 m of beaches frequented by bathers and within 250 m of commercial fishing vessels.

  • Arrecifes de Cozumel National Parkmarine national park / coral reef MPA

    Parque Nacional Arrecifes de Cozumel, a CONANP marine national park off the west coast of Cozumel island (Quintana Roo), established 19 July 1996. It protects the coral reef system; the management plan regulates and restricts fishing, diving, navigation and anchoring, and recreational fishing/spearfishing is not permitted within the reef park.

  • Parque Nacional Costa Occidental de Isla Mujeres, Punta Cancun y Punta Nizuc, a CONANP marine national park in NE Quintana Roo, comprising three marine polygons off Cancun/Isla Mujeres in the Mesoamerican Reef System. Extractive activities including recreational spearfishing are prohibited.

  • Bahia de Loreto National Parkmarine national park / no-take core zones

    Parque Nacional Bahia de Loreto, a CONANP marine national park in the central Gulf of California (Sea of Cortez), Baja California Sur, established 19 July 1996, ~206,581 ha. Fishing of all modalities (including spearfishing) is prohibited in the marine preservation subzones / no-fishing core zones.

  • Arrecife de Puerto Morelos National Parkmarine national park / coral reef MPA

    Parque Nacional Arrecife de Puerto Morelos, a CONANP marine national park on the Caribbean coast of Quintana Roo, part of the Mesoamerican Barrier Reef System. Recreational spearfishing is not permitted in the protected reef; the park is a mixed-use MPA managed for coral-reef conservation with a regulated concessioned-fishing subzone.

  • Isla Contoy National Parkmarine national park / island reserve

    Parque Nacional Isla Contoy, a CONANP national park ~30 km north of Isla Mujeres (Quintana Roo), established February 1998, covering the island and ~4,900 ha of surrounding sea. Access is tightly controlled (CONANP-authorized tours only, capped visitor numbers) and recreational spearfishing is not permitted in the protected area.

  • Banco Chinchorro Biosphere Reservebiosphere reserve / atoll reef with fishing refuge

    Reserva de la Biosfera Banco Chinchorro, a CONANP atoll-reef biosphere reserve off the SE coast of Quintana Roo near Belize. Recreational spearfishing is not permitted in the reserve's protected/refuge zones; a fishing refuge (zona de refugio pesquero) was established at Banco Chinchorro and Punta Herrero.

  • Core (no-take) subzone at Los Islotes sea-lion rookery north of Isla La Partida, in the Espiritu Santo marine national park. The CONANP management program (DOF 19/01/2015) lists 'Pesca en todas sus modalidades' among the activities NOT permitted in Subzona de Uso Restringido 1, so all fishing including spearfishing is banned.

  • Core (no-take) subzone on the east side of Isla Espiritu Santo, Baja California Sur. Under the CONANP management program (DOF 19/01/2015) fishing in all its forms, including spearfishing, is a non-permitted activity in Subzona de Uso Restringido 1; only diving, swimming and wildlife observation are allowed.

  • Core (no-take) subzone in Bahia San Gabriel on the south-west shore of Isla Espiritu Santo. The CONANP management program (DOF 19/01/2015) bans 'Pesca en todas sus modalidades' and any extraction of live or dead flora and fauna in this subzone.

  • Core no-take reef of the Veracruz Reef System National Park, north-east of the park off Veracruz. The management program (DOF 22/05/2017) lists 'Realizar actividades pesqueras' and all extractive use of wildlife among the non-permitted activities in the Subzona de Proteccion Blanca-Santiaguillo, so spearfishing is prohibited.

  • Second core no-take polygon (Arrecife Blanca) of the Veracruz Reef System National Park. Under the management program published in the DOF on 22 May 2017 all fishing activity and any extraction of wildlife are non-permitted activities in this zona nucleo.

  • Restricted-use zone covering the northern marine section of Xcalak Reefs National Park, Quintana Roo. Under the management program (DOF 08/10/2004) the only activities allowed here are non-motorised boat trips, transiting vessels, filming, research, environmental education, restoration, monitoring and waiting-anchorage: no fishing of any kind, and no diving, is listed as permitted.

  • Protection zone at the Belize border in the southern marine polygon of Xcalak Reefs National Park. The management program (DOF 08/10/2004) permits only transiting vessels, commercial filming, research, ecological restoration, protection and monitoring - no fishing modality (commercial, traditional hand-line or sport) and no diving are permitted, so spearfishing is banned.

  • Grouper spawning-aggregation zone inside Xcalak Reefs National Park. Recreational sport fishing is not a permitted activity in this zone under the management program (DOF 08/10/2004), and the park's administrative rules expressly prohibit the use of nets and speargun during the reproductive aggregation seasons. Note: licensed commercial fishing remains a permitted activity in this subzone; the prohibition applies to recreational/sport spearfishing (no permitted modality) and, during aggregation seasons, to any speargun use under Regla 73.XXVII.

  • Northern core zone (19,732 ha) of Alacranes Reef National Park off Progreso, Yucatan. The management program (DOF 07/12/2007) expressly prohibits recreational diving for sport fishing, sport-recreational fishing and commercial fishing inside the Subzona de Uso Restringido that covers both core zones.

  • Southern core zone (11,937 ha) of Alacranes Reef National Park, Yucatan. As part of the park's Subzona de Uso Restringido, recreational diving for sport fishing and sport-recreational fishing are prohibited under the CONANP management program.

  • Marine national park off Bahia de Banderas, Nayarit (Isla Larga and Isla Redonda). Commercial and sport-recreational fishing in any form are strictly prohibited in the park's core zones, and Regla 52 bans spearfishing ('pesca [...] submarina') throughout the restricted-use and public-use subzones around both islands; sport fishing remains allowed only in the outer sustainable-use subzone.

  • Waters surrounding Isla Guadalupe, Baja California (452,110 ha subzone). The 2023 modified management program lists 'Pesca con arpon', 'Pesca deportivo-recreativa' and recreational diving in all its forms as non-permitted activities; only the licensed abalone/lobster cooperative may fish there.

  • Core protection subzone around Isla Rasa and El Rasito in the Gulf of California, Baja California. The management program (DOF 20/01/2015) lists 'Pesca en todas sus modalidades' among the non-permitted activities, so spearfishing is banned.

  • Core restricted-use subzone (3,592 ha) covering the marine zone of the Partido-Partida island complex, north-west of the San Lorenzo archipelago national park. All fishing modalities, including spearfishing, are non-permitted activities under the CONANP management program.

  • Core restricted-use subzone (2,886 ha) between Las Animas and Isla San Lorenzo in the Gulf of California. The management program published in the DOF on 20 January 2015 lists fishing in all its modalities as a non-permitted activity here.

Confidence is high for the federal regulatory framework: NOM-017-PESC-1994 verbatim clauses were retrieved from the official FONMAR reproduction and permit costs/catch limits from the official gob.mx CONAPESCA document. The DOF source page (codigo=5323155) and the live CONAPESCA portal could not be fetched directly (TLS/timeout), so those URLs are cited but verbatim text was taken from the FONMAR and gob.mx mirrors. Note an internal nuance in NOM-017: general sport fishing allows 10 fish/day (clause 4.7), but underwater/spear fishing is specifically capped at 5 fish/day (clause 4.9). Permit fees are indicative and adjusted annually (figures shown reflect the CONAPESCA-01-016 schedule retrieved). Closed-season (veda) dates for grouper/lobster/octopus come from a secondary source and should be re-verified against the current Carta Nacional Pesquera and DOF veda decrees, as they change. Revillagigedo coordinates are approximate (centroid near Socorro Island). Spearfishing is prohibited inside no-take ANPs (Cabo Pulmo, Revillagigedo) and other protected areas managed by CONANP.
